After meticulous design and engineering, the Neumann KH 310 D Three-Way Active Tri-amplified Studio Monitor (Right) emerges as a high-quality, professional-grade audio equipment. This powerful studio monitor is equipped with a Mathematically Modeled Dispersion Waveguide (MMD), offering precise sound dispersion and ensuring accurate sound reproduction.
The KH 310 D is not just a durable and reliable studio monitor, but it also offers flexible acoustical controls and a variety of input options, both analog and digital. This versatility allows it to adapt to diverse acoustical conditions, making it compatible with any source equipment and suitable for a wide array of physical locations.
This advanced studio monitor is designed for a range of applications, from serving as a near-field monitor to acting as a front loudspeaker in mid-sized multi-channel systems, or even as a rear loudspeaker in larger multi-channel systems. Its high total continuous output of 290W and wide free field frequency response of 34Hz-21kHz make it an ideal choice for professionals in project studios, music and broadcast centers, OB vans, and post-production studios.
